What we'll look for in you
You will be a part 1 registered NMC Nurse with experience of being a theatre practitioner in a theatre, or a HCPC registered Operating Department Practitioner. As well as being up to date with current research and developments in theatre practise you will have a sound knowledge of Health and Safety/Risk management within the operating department.
